A very long, curious and extraordinary sermon, preached on Wednesday, March 14th, 1732, at a noted chapel in Westminster, from the words of St. Luke, ch. ii. ver. I. And it came to pass in those days, that a decree went out, that all the world should be taxed : With some practical observations, and uses, suited to the present times. By Robert Vyner, D.D. and rector of the said chapel.

| General note | Robert Vyner is a pseudonym. |
| General note | A satire on the supporters of the Excise Bill. |
